﻿html {background: #fff;}
body {margin: 0;padding:0;font-family: Arial, Helvetica, sans-serif;
font-size: 12px;line-height: 1.5em;color: #333333;width: 100%;display: table;}
a { color: #555;}
a:hover { color: #000;text-decoration:underline; }
.tiny {font-weight: normal;font-size: 1px;color: #ffffff;font-family: tahoma, verdana, arial;}
#background_section_top {width: 100%;height:230px;
	background: url(images/background_section_top_bg.jpg) repeat-x;}
#background_section_middle {width: 100%;background: #fff;clear: both;overflow:hidden;}
#background_section_bottom {width: 100%;height: 327px;
	background: url(images/background_section_bottom_bg2.jpg) repeat;float: left;}
.container {width: 1000px;margin: auto;}
#header {width: 100%;height:188px;background:url(images/header_bg3.jpg) no-repeat;}
#logo_section {width:auto;height:auto;margin-top:60px;margin-left: 60px;float:left;display: inline;}
#logo_section h1 {padding-top: 10px;font-size: 20px;color:#fff;margin:0px;font-weight: normal;}
#logo_section h2 {font-size:14px;color:#fff;padding-top:0px;font-weight: bold;}

#menu_panel {width:100%;height: 42px;margin: 0 auto;background: url(images/menu_bg.jpg) repeat-x;float:left;}

#menu_panel #menu_section {width: 930px;height: 32px;margin:0 auto;padding: 0 0 0 30px;color: #03a0a6;}
#menu_section ul {float: left;width: 930px;margin: 0;padding-top: 2px;list-style: none;}
#menu_section ul li {display: inline;}
#menu_section ul li a {float: left;width: 110px;padding-top: 8px;
	font-size: 14px;font-weight: bold;text-align: center;text-decoration: none;
	color: #fff;padding-left: 10px;padding-right: 10px;}
#menu_section li a:hover, #menu_section li .current {
color: #ff0;height: 40px;background:url(images/menu_current.jpg) repeat-x;}
#left_section {width: 560px;float: left;margin: 10px 0px 10px 35px;}

#privacy_section {width: 800px;float: left;margin: 10px 0px 10px 35px;}
.privacy_post {width: 800px;margin-top: 5px;margin-bottom: 15px;}
.privacy_post_mid_top {width: 800px;height: 20px;background: url(images/post_mid_top.jpg) no-repeat;}
.privacy_post_top {width: 800px;height: 47px;background: url(images/post_top.jpg) no-repeat;}

* html #left_section {margin-left: 15px;}
.post {width: 552px;margin-top: 5px;margin-bottom: 15px;}
.post_top {width: 560px;height: 47px;
background: url(images/post_top.jpg) no-repeat;}
* html .post_top h1 {margin-bottom: -11px;}
.post_top h1{font-size: 17px;
/*	font-weight: normal;*/
color:#fff;font-weight:bold;padding-top: 18px;padding-left: 25px;}
.post_mid_top {width: 560px;height: 20px;
background: url(images/post_mid_top.jpg) no-repeat;}
.post_mid {width: 560px;
background: url(images/post_midddle.jpg) repeat-y;}
.post_bottom {width: 560px;height: 34px;
background: url(images/post_bottom.jpg) no-repeat;padding-top: 15px;}
.post_mid img {border: #000 solid 1px;float: left;margin: 3px 15px 0 0;}
.post_mid p {font-size: 12px;color:#333;
margin : 0px 25px 25px 25px;text-align: justify;}
.ptext {font-size: 12px;color:#333; width:510px; 
margin : 25px 25px 25px 25px;text-align: justify;}
span.post {margin: 0px 25px 0px 25px;color: #999999;
font-size: 11px;display: block;}
#right_section {width: 310px;float: right;margin: 10px 30px 10px 0px;}
.section_box {width: 292px;margin-top: 5px;margin-bottom: 15px;}
.section_box_top {width: 300px;height: 60px;
background: url(images/section_box_top.jpg) no-repeat;}
.section_box_top h1 {font-size: 17px;color:#fff;font-weight:bold;
padding-top: 18px;padding-left: 25px;}
.section_box_mid {width: 300px;
background: url(images/section_box_middle.jpg) repeat-y;}
.section_box_mid p {font-size: 12px;color:#333;
margin : 0px 25px 15px 25px;text-align: justify;}
.section_box_mid p a {font-size: 12px;color:#555;}
.section_box_mid img {float: left;display:inline;margin-bottom: 15px;
margin-left: 16px;border:none;}
.section_box_mid ul {margin-bottom:15px;margin-top:0px;
padding-right:15px;color: #333;}
.section_box_bottom {width: 300px;height: 28px;
background: url(images/section_box_bottom.jpg) no-repeat;
margin-top: -15px;}
.clear{clear:both;height:1px;}
#bottom_section {width: 100%;height: 43px;
background:url(images/footer_bg.jpg) repeat-x;}
#footer {width: 100%;height: 28px;background: url(images/footer_bg.jpg) repeat-x;
text-align: center;padding-top: 15px;color: #fff;}
#footer a {color: #fff; text-decoration:none;}
#footer a:hover {color: #fff; text-decoration:underline;}
#linkswrapper {text-align: left;margin: 0px auto;padding: 0px;
border:0;width: 560px;background: url("") repeat;}
#linksheader {margin: 0 0 15px 0;background: #ffffff;}
#linkssideleft {float: left;width: 182px;text-align:center;}
#linkssideleft a {color: #555; text-decoration:none;}
#linkssideleft a:hover {color: #555; text-decoration:underline;}
#linkssideright {float: right;width: 182px;text-align:center;}
#linkssideright a {color: #555; text-decoration:none;}
#linkssideright a:hover {color: #555; text-decoration:underline;}
#linkscenter { float: left;width: 34%;text-align:center;}
#linkscenter a {color: #555; text-decoration:none;}
#linkscenter a:hover {color: #555; text-decoration:underline;}
#linksfooter {clear: both;background: #ffffff;}

#affiliates a {color: #555; text-decoration:none;}
#affiliates a:hover {color: #555; text-decoration:underline;}
#social a img {border:none;}








